Abstract

843,668. Winding yarns. OWENS-CORNING FIBERGLAS CORPORATION. Nov. 8, 1957 [Nov. 13, 1956], No. 34924/57. Class 120 (2). [Also in Group XVI] An apparatus for drawing fibres or filaments, comprises means for forming the fibres into a strand, and collecting the strand into a wound package on a flexible tube supported on a rotating collet and is characterized in that the surface of the collet is made up of a plurality of segments radially movable with respect to and loosely retained on the body of the collet, and that the segments constitute a substantially continuous cylindrical surface so as to engage uniformly and thereby support the inner surface of the flexible tube. As shown, a bracket 15 supports a spindle 16 by means of a bearing 21. The body 24 of the collet is held on the spindle 16 against a tapered enlargement 26 by a lock nut 27. The body 24 has twelve longitudinal grooves 30 of dovetail cross-section. Each groove has a converging part 31 terminating in a narrow parallel sided portion 32. A T-shaped segment 34 extends the full length of each groove 30. The segments have straight sided neck portions 37 engaging portions 32 and joining a curved outer portion with a flared base 35. The segments are retained in the grooves by a head piece 40 and a collar 43, while a flat spring 46 presses each of the segments outwardly. In operation, a tube 12 is fitted over the collet, thereby depressing the segments 34 against the tension of springs 64. Material to be wound on the tube e.g. glass fibre, is then attached to the tube and the spindle 16 set in operation, e.g. through a clutch, not shown. As the speed of the spindle is increased the segments 34 are projected outwardly by centrifugal force, thereby applying pressure against the inner wall of the tube 12. In a modification, (Figs. 6 and 7, not shown) the segments are of C-shaped cross-section instead of T-shaped.
